Don't They Know to Run Away

 I met a girl the other day.

They sat in the sand and watched me play.

Don’t they know to run away?

 

“Would you like to play with me?”

The laughed and smiled and said, “OK.”

Why didn’t they know to run away?

 

I shared my toys, and she sat and stayed.

She said, “I like your hair today.”

She didn’t care to run away.

 

I got quiet. I got scared. I quietly noted, “Thanks.”

Then I told her what they all tend to say,

How they all end up running away.

 

She said, “I guess then that is their mistake.

I’ll see you tomorrow sometime to play.”

And she got up then, and ran away.
